A Brief History of Baccarat

The origins of baccarat are debated, with some historians tracing it back to 15th-century Italy before it spread to France. Over the centuries, it became a favorite among European nobility. Today, baccarat is enjoyed worldwide, with versions like Punto Banco dominating the modern casino scene.

Its reputation as a high-stakes game is still alive, but online casinos have made baccarat more accessible by offering tables with lower minimum bets. This has opened the game to a much broader audience.

Rules of the Game

Baccarat is straightforward: players bet on one of three possible outcomes—Player hand wins, Banker hand wins, or a Tie. Each hand receives two cards, and the winning hand is the one with a total closest to nine.

  • Cards 2 through 9 are worth their face value.
  • Tens and face cards are worth zero.
  • Aces are worth one.

If the total exceeds nine, only the last digit counts. For example, a hand of 7 and 8 (total 15) counts as 5.

Why Players Love Baccarat

The game’s simplicity is its biggest appeal. Unlike poker or blackjack, baccarat doesn’t require complicated strategies or advanced knowledge. The outcomes are clear, and players simply place their bets and watch the action unfold.

Additionally, baccarat offers one of the lowest house edges among casino games, especially on Banker bets. This makes it attractive to players who want both entertainment and fair odds.

Variations of Baccarat

Different versions of baccarat add variety to the game:

  • Punto Banco – The most common form, especially in online casinos.
  • Chemin de Fer – A French version where players take turns acting as the banker.
  • Mini-Baccarat – A smaller-scale, faster-paced variant often found in casinos worldwide.

These variations keep the game fresh and appealing to both casual players and seasoned gamblers.
